French[edit]

Etymology[edit]

Borrowed from Moroccan Arabic ملاح (mallāḥ, saline area).

Pronunciation[edit]

Noun[edit]

mellah m (plural mellahs)

  1. Moroccan ghetto (area inhabited by Jews)

Turkish[edit]

mellahlar

Etymology[edit]

From Ottoman Turkish ملاح (mellah), from Arabic مَلَّاح (mallāḥ).

Noun[edit]

mellah (definite accusative mellahı, plural mellahlar)

  1. sailor
